This extensive guide checks out the anatomy of the Polish driving license document, categories, acquisition processes, and important regulations surrounding it.The Evolution of the Polish Driving LicensePoland, as a member of the European Union, problems driving licenses that conform to the standardized EU credit-card format. Gone are the days of paper pamphlets; today's Polish driving license is an advanced polycarbonate card embedded with innovative security functions to avoid forgery.Key Visual Elements of the Card<strong>Front Side:</strong> Features the holder's photo, signature, personal information (complete name, date of birth), birthplace, date of issue, expiration date, releasing authority, and the license number. It likewise displays the EU nation code (<strong>PL</strong>) confined in a blue rectangular shape encircled by twelve yellow stars.<strong>Rear end:</strong> Outlines the car categories the holder is licensed to drive, alongside the particular dates of issuance and expiration for each category, and any pertinent administrative codes or limitations (e.g., requirement to wear corrective lenses).Automobile Categories on the Polish Driving LicenseDriving opportunities in Poland are segmented into specific classifications based on the kind of vehicle. The following table lays out the most common classifications found on a Polish driving license document.CategoryDescriptionMinimum Age<strong>AM</strong>Two-wheel or three-wheel mopeds with a style speed of no more than 45 km/h.14 years<strong>A1</strong>Light bikes with a capacity of as much as 125 cc and power not going beyond 11 kW.16 years<strong>A2</strong>Motorcycles with a power output not surpassing 35 kW.18 years<strong>A</strong>All motorcycles, no matter engine capability or power.20 or 24 years *<strong>B</strong>Automobile with a maximum authorized mass not going beyond 3,500 kg, created for no more than 8 guests plus the motorist.18 years<strong>B+E</strong>Combination of a category B vehicle and a trailer surpassing 750 kg.18 years<strong>C</strong>Heavy products automobiles with an optimum licensed mass exceeding 3,500 kg.21 years<strong>D</strong>Buses created for bring more than 8 travelers in addition to the motorist.24 years<em>* Note: Category A requires 24 years of age, or 20 years if the candidate has actually held a Category A2 license for at least 2 years.</em>Comprehending Administrative CodesOn the reverse side of the Polish driving license file, motorists will typically find numbers listed beside their lorry classifications. Step-by-Step Acquisition Process<strong>Obtain a PKK Number (Profil Kandydata na Kierowcę):</strong>Before taking any lessons, applicants should visit their local district office (<em>Urząd Dzielnicy</em> or <em>Starostwo Powiatowe</em>) to develop a Driver Candidate Profile. This requires:An application.A medical certificate confirming physical fitness to drive.A biometric picture (35x45 mm).Evidence of legal residence in Poland (minimum 185 days).<strong>Medical Examination:</strong>An authorized occupational health doctor should examine the candidate's vision, hearing, and general physical and mental health.<strong>State Driver Training (Kurs):</strong>Enroll in a state-approved driving school (<em><a href="https://ngelistrik.com/profile/polish-drivers-license-cost8112">Złóż Wniosek O Polskie Prawo Jazdy</a>środek Szkolenia Kierowców</em> - OSK) to finish the obligatory theoretical hours (generally around 30 hours) and practical driving hours (typically 30 hours for Category B).<strong>Pass State Exams:</strong><strong>Theoretical Exam:</strong> Conducted at WORD (<em>Wojewódzki <a href="https://yourstarlinkinstaller.com/author/buy-fake-polish-drivers-license5468/">Strona Internetowa O Polskim Prawie Jazdy</a>środek <a href="https://norabegonaescuela.com/profile/buy-european-drivers-license8989">Polskie Przepisy Ruchu Drogowego</a> Drogowego</em>). It is an electronic test covering traffic laws and road situations.<strong>Practical Exam:</strong> Involves maneuvers on a designated track followed by driving in genuine metropolitan traffic conditions.<strong>License Issuance:</strong>Once both exams are successfully passed, the system updates, and the physical card is printed and provided to the regional office for pickup, normally within 2 to 3 weeks.Exchanging Foreign Licenses for a Polish DocumentForeign nationals moving to Poland typically question if they can use their existing licenses. The guidelines depend greatly on the providing nation.<strong>EU/ EFTA Citizens:</strong> Drivers holding a valid license provided by an EU or EFTA member state can drive in Poland until their license ends. However, they might willingly exchange it for a Polish document.<strong>Non-EU Citizens (Vienna Convention Signatories):</strong> Individuals holding licenses from nations that signed the 1968 Vienna Convention on Road Traffic can usually drive utilizing their foreign license and an International Driving Permit (IDP) for as much as 6 months. After 185 days of residency in Poland, they are lawfully needed to exchange their foreign license for a Polish one.<strong>Non-Convention Countries:</strong> Individuals from countries not party to the Vienna Convention should usually retake both the theoretical and useful driving tests in Poland to acquire a regional driving license document.Credibility and RenewalThe physical Polish driving license document does not last indefinitely. Categories <strong>AM, A1, A2, A, B, B1, and B+E</strong> are usually released with a credibility of <strong>15 years</strong>, mostly reliant on the validity duration of the medical certificate submitted.Expert categories (<strong>C, CE, D, DE</strong>) usually have a much shorter validity-- generally <strong>5 years</strong>-- and require regular medical and mental re-evaluations.Driving with an expired license is a major traffic infraction in Poland, causing fines and potential issues with lorry insurance coverage in the event of a mishap.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I drive in Poland with a United States or non-EU driving license?Yes, but with caveats. You can drive using your foreign license along with an International Driving Permit (IDP) for approximately 6 months from the date you establish residency. Beyond 185 days, you must exchange your license for a Polish one (if appropriate by treaty) or pass the Polish driving assessments.How much does it cost to get a Polish driving license?The costs differ depending upon the driving school (<em>OSK</em>), however administrative charges are repaired. Establishing a PKK and getting the physical card printed normally expenses around 100 to 150 PLN. Medical checkups cost a statutory cost of 200 PLN, and state examinations at WORD cost around 50 PLN for the theoretical test and 200 PLN for the useful test. Driving school tuition fees are additional.Are the driving exams available in English?Yes. When requesting your PKK number and booking your theoretical test at WORD, you can request to take the theoretical test in English. For the practical examination, however, you will need to bring an independent sworn translator if you do not speak Polish, as the inspector's instructions should be completely comprehended in real-time.What should I do if my Polish driving license is lost or taken?You should report the loss immediately to the regional police headquarters (if taken) and after that look for a duplicate card at your regional district office (<em>Urząd</em>). You will require to send a new image, an application, proof of identity, and pay a replacement cost. A short-term certificate can in some cases be provided while the brand-new card is being printed.
